Sourcing guidance for Lady Office Skirt Suit

What are the key fabric specifications to consider for high-quality lady office skirt suits?

When sourcing professional attire, prioritize fabrics with a blend of polyester, viscose, and spandex (TR fabric) to ensure a balance of durability, breathability, and stretch. For premium lines, look for wool blends that offer superior drape. Ensure the fabric weight is appropriate for the season, typically 250-350 GSM for year-round wear, and verify colorfastness (Grade 4 or higher) to prevent fading after repeated dry cleaning or washing.

How can I ensure the fit and sizing meet international market standards?

Sizing varies significantly between regions. You must request a detailed size chart and confirm if the supplier uses US, EU, or Asian sizing standards. For B2B orders, it is critical to verify seam allowances (typically 1-1.5cm) to allow for minor alterations. Requesting fit samples on live models or mannequins before bulk production is essential to evaluate the shoulder structure, waist tapering, and skirt length proportionality.

What construction details indicate a high-end manufacturing process?

Examine the lining quality; high-quality suits use full linings made of breathable acetate or silk-like polyester. Check for interlining in the lapels and cuffs to maintain shape. Ensure the use of invisible zippers on skirts and reinforced buttons on blazers. Stitch density should be at least 10-12 stitches per inch to prevent seam slippage, especially in slim-fit designs.

What compliance and sustainability certifications should I look for?

To ensure market entry and consumer safety, prioritize suppliers with OEKO-TEX® Standard 100 certification, which guarantees the absence of harmful chemicals. For European markets, ensure compliance with REACH regulations. If your brand focuses on sustainability, look for GRS (Global Recycled Standard) certification for recycled polyester components and BSCI or Sedex audits to ensure ethical labor practices in the factory.

Cross-Border Procurement & Risk Management for Apparel

How can I mitigate the risk of quality inconsistency in bulk apparel orders?

Implement a stricter Quality Control (QC) protocol by hiring a third-party inspection service (like V-Trust or QIMA) to perform an During Production Check (DUPRO) and a Final Random Inspection (FRI). Never release the final 70% balance payment until the inspection report confirms that the AQL (Acceptable Quality Level) 2.5 standards are met.

What is the best strategy for negotiating with garment suppliers on Made-in-China.com?

Focus on Total Cost of Ownership (TCO) rather than just the unit price. Negotiate based on volume tiers (e.g., 500, 1000, 5000 units) and ask for favorable payment terms like 30/70 via Trade Assurance for initial orders. Mention your long-term procurement plan to secure lower sample fees or have them credited back against the bulk order.

What are the logistics considerations for shipping delicate office wear to international destinations?

To prevent excessive wrinkling and damage, request GOH (Garment on Hanger) shipping for premium suits, or ensure high-quality moisture-proof polybags and 5-layer corrugated export cartons are used. For shipping to the US or EU, clarify Incoterms (FOB is generally preferred) to maintain control over freight costs and choose reputable forwarders experienced in textile customs clearance.

How do I handle Intellectual Property (IP) and customization risks?

When requesting OEM/ODM services, ensure you have a Non-Disclosure Agreement (NDA) in place. Provide clear Tech Packs including logo placement, embroidery files, and label designs. Verify that the supplier has the right to export the specific brand elements you are using to avoid customs seizures due to trademark infringement.
